How much does a Railroad Electrician make in ME?

As of April 01, 2025, the average annual salary for a Railroad Electrician in Maine is $55,148. According to Salary.com, salaries can range from a low of $43,247 to a high of $65,608, with most professionals earning between $48,919 and $60,623.
